SCOTT THOMAS OUTLAR
Scott Thomas Outlar spends the hours flowing and fluxing with the ever-changing currents of the Tao River while laughing at and/or weeping over life’s existential nature. What that means, essentially, is that he lives a simple life in the suburbs outside Atlanta, Georgia where he enjoys reading, writing, taking meditative walks, feasting, fasting, performing his poetry at different events, and doing whatever else he can possibly think of to remain in a constant state of impassioned inspiration.
Scott began submitting his work in 2014, and since that time over 900 of his poems have appeared in more than 200 different print and/or online publications. His first published poem appeared in the social justice newsletter Dissident Voice where he has continued to contribute a weekly piece to the site’s Sunday Poetry Page ever since.
Scott’s first chapbook, A Black Wave Cometh, was released in 2015 through Dink Press…
